Central Environmental, Inc. (CEI) is an SBA-certified Small Disadvantaged Business. Since its founding in 1984, CEI has expanded into a full-service construction and environmental remediation provider with operations in Anchorage (AK), Colorado Springs (CO), Fairbanks (AK), and Las Vegas (NV), and projects spanning the U.S. and globally. We specialize in general contracting, civil site work, underground utilities installation, environmental and demolition services.
Project Control Specialist Location – Anchorage, AK
The Project Controls Specialist supports cross-functional workflows throughout the project lifecycle, with primary responsibility for payroll, timekeeping, labor compliance, project controls, and related system processes. The position monitors and reconciles data across systems including but not limited to: HeavyJob, Costpoint, payroll and certified payroll platforms (LCP Tracker, ASH, etc.), coordinates issue resolution across departments, and supports established controls, reporting, and key monthly processes.
- Monitor payroll, timekeeping, labor-cost, and certified payroll workflows to support accurate and timely processing.
- Review payroll and labor exceptions, coordinate corrections across departments, and track issues through resolution.
- Validate and reconcile data between HeavyJob, payroll platforms, Costpoint, certified payroll systems, and related applications.
- Verify labor classifications, pay types, labor groups, labor locations, project assignments, wage determinations, and project labor categories are aligned across systems.
- Support time entry, payroll corrections, reclassifications, file uploads, certified payroll submissions, and related transactions as needed.
- Maintain system mappings, process controls, validation checks, reconciliations, workflow documentation, and exception logs.
- Monitor automated processes, reports, interfaces, and file transfers, and assist with testing system updates and workflow changes.
- Coordinate key monthly and project-related activities, including AP, AR, equipment billing, project setup, EAC uploads, and recurring reporting.
- Serve as a liaison among Operations, Payroll, Human Resources, Project Accounting, Project Controls, Shared Services, Compliance, and external vendors.
- Identify recurring errors, workflow gaps, and control issues; recommend improvements and escalate unresolved risks.
- Provide administrative and systems support based on business priorities, deadlines, and workload.
- Perform other duties as assigned.
